Files
medusa-store/www/apps/resources/app/medusa-cli/commands/start-cluster/page.mdx
Shahed Nasser c26ef84cae docs: added plugins documentation (#10989)
(Should be merged after the next release)

Closes DX-1294
2025-01-27 09:32:53 +00:00

86 lines
1.6 KiB
Plaintext

---
sidebar_label: "start-cluster"
sidebar_position: 8
---
import { Table } from "docs-ui"
export const metadata = {
title: `start-cluster Command - Medusa CLI Reference`,
}
# {metadata.title}
Starts the Medusa application in [cluster mode](https://expressjs.com/en/advanced/best-practice-performance.html#run-your-app-in-a-cluster).
Running in cluster mode significantly improves performance as the workload and tasks are distributed among all available instances instead of a single one.
```bash
npx medusa start-cluster
```
#### Options
<Table>
<Table.Header>
<Table.Row>
<Table.HeaderCell>Option</Table.HeaderCell>
<Table.HeaderCell>Description</Table.HeaderCell>
<Table.HeaderCell>Default</Table.HeaderCell>
</Table.Row>
</Table.Header>
<Table.Body>
<Table.Row>
<Table.Cell>
`-c <number>`, `--cpus <number>`
</Table.Cell>
<Table.Cell>
The number of CPUs that Medusa can consume.
</Table.Cell>
<Table.Cell>
Medusa will try to consume all CPUs.
</Table.Cell>
</Table.Row>
<Table.Row>
<Table.Cell>
`-H <host>`, `--host <host>`
</Table.Cell>
<Table.Cell>
Set host of the Medusa server.
</Table.Cell>
<Table.Cell>
`localhost`
</Table.Cell>
</Table.Row>
<Table.Row>
<Table.Cell>
`-p <port>`, `--port <port>`
</Table.Cell>
<Table.Cell>
Set port of the Medusa server.
</Table.Cell>
<Table.Cell>
`9000`
</Table.Cell>
</Table.Row>
</Table.Body>
</Table>